P.G. police: Man killed fellow 18-year-old

Prince George's police arrested an 18-year-old man in the slaying of another 18-year-old that took place early Monday morning in Temple Hills.

Darrel Sales, of Ft. Washington, was charged with second-degree murder in the shooting death of Anthony Boatwright, of Northeast Washington, police said.

Officers responded to reports of a shooting on the 5000 block of Temple Hill Road at 12:15 a.m. Monday and found Boatwright dead on the ground.

Police said Boatwright and Sales "happened upon each other" and got into a fight over shoes Boatwright was wearing, according to witnesses. Sales allegedly shot Boatwright and fled, and officers found him not far from the crime scene.

Sales was charged with second-degree murder, police said.

Teen crashes SUV into Fairfax County house

A 16-year-old boy crashed a sport-utility vehicle into a Fairfax County home while he was on his way to football practice Monday morning, officials said.

The crash happened shortly after 6 a.m. on the 10400 block of Miller Road in the Oakton area. The teenager ran the SUV off the road and struck a mailbox and a sign before hitting the home, Fairfax County police spokeswoman Lucy Caldwell said.

The driver was taken to a hospital. He was not seriously injured due to the wreck, but police are investigating whether he had been experiencing a medical emergency.

Driver killed in P.G. crash

One person was killed in a single-vehicle accident in Prince George's County on Monday morning, police said.

The crash occurred shortly before 9 a.m. on the 9400 block of Fairhaven Avenue in Upper Marlboro. A Chevy Tahoe went off the roadway into a drainage area, ejecting the driver.

The victim was a male, but his age was unknown, police said. No one else was in the sport-utility vehicle, and it wasn't known whether drugs or alcohol were a factor.
